diff options
author | ache <ache@FreeBSD.org> | 1997-07-30 17:21:39 +0000 |
---|---|---|
committer | ache <ache@FreeBSD.org> | 1997-07-30 17:21:39 +0000 |
commit | d6cf2089bc5887f137a83ede9767e5154e3b8186 (patch) | |
tree | 2eda095cc49ccd84c07771c2714cb72c8d3a931c /lib/libncurses/lib_erase.c | |
parent | 2d46d6b6b7899598c975cea266468603c9a442ba (diff) | |
download | FreeBSD-src-d6cf2089bc5887f137a83ede9767e5154e3b8186.zip FreeBSD-src-d6cf2089bc5887f137a83ede9767e5154e3b8186.tar.gz |
Fix logical background handling by merging it from ncurses 4.1
No new user-visible functions added
Diffstat (limited to 'lib/libncurses/lib_erase.c')
-rw-r--r-- | lib/libncurses/lib_erase.c | 4 |
1 files changed, 1 insertions, 3 deletions
diff --git a/lib/libncurses/lib_erase.c b/lib/libncurses/lib_erase.c index f7b79c1..38bf5ea 100644 --- a/lib/libncurses/lib_erase.c +++ b/lib/libncurses/lib_erase.c @@ -13,8 +13,6 @@ #include "curses.priv.h" #include "terminfo.h" -#define BLANK ' ' - int werase(WINDOW *win) { int y; @@ -33,7 +31,7 @@ int minx; maxx = sp; if (minx == _NOCHANGE) minx = sp - start; - *sp = BLANK; + *sp = _nc_background(win); } if (minx != _NOCHANGE) { |